BREAKING NEWS: Tamara Hoover Settles with AISD, Resigns Position

Earlier this morning, Tamara Hoover posted the following announcement to her MySpace blog: Hello all. Under advice of my lawyer (and not without great resistance on my part) I have agreed to settle the matter with AISD out of court. Kansas City artist Harold Smith has come up with a unique way to help embattled art teacher Tamara Hoover raise money for her legal fund. The artist has put an 18" x 24" acrylic abstract jazz painting on Ebay, with all profits going directly to Ms. Hoover. Bidding on the item will end on July 12th. School Board Trying to Terminate Austin High Art Teacher for Nude Photographs

Would you fire this woman? The AISD board voted yesterday to begin the termination process of Austin High art teacher Tamara Hoover after partially nude photos of her appeared on Flickr. A fellow teacher was apparently bad mouthing Hoover recently in class when one of her students said something to the effect of, "Yea, well if you don't like her now, you oughta see these photos of her on the internet."
